Faculty development centers face many challenges including shrinking resources whileprovidingan increasing array ofprograms and services to enhance learning. Needs assessment can beseen asa valuable toolto help centersfocus effOrts to meet the mostsalient needs relevant to the institutional mission. This chapter describes a faculty development needs assessment project that was implemented at a large public institution. Data collected was usedtofocus programming and guidedecision-making. Based upon a presentation at the 2002 POD conjerence, selected needs assessment findings and theirprogrammatic implications for the center are presented.T eaching and learning centers at large public institutions of higher education face many challenges. One of these is decreasing state appropriations to support programming for faculty development centers. As a result, there is an increasing calI for centers to move beyond anecdotal evidence of effectiveness and to provide empirical data that illustrate their impact on teaching and student learning, as well as user characteristics and demand for services.Another challenge faculty developers (tee is the emergence of many new and exciting learning-centered initiatives in higher education. Reaching beyond skiIls and activities, teaching and learning centers are asked to incorporate broad new initiatives such as service learning. learning communities, outcomes assessment, peer review. and electronic portfolio development.
